St Mary's underwent a major reordering during 2009, transforming the building. For more details, visit our website or come and see for yourself.
St Mary's is the Civic Church and is in the centre of the town.
There are activities in the church every morning and coffee is served on Monday, Friday and Saturday from 10 am to 12 noon.
The tower has a ring of 10 bells. There is a large choir (about 50+) which includes a thriving group of children. For the last few years, the church has successfully hosted Cards for Good Causes at Christmas time.
The main, Sunday morning services are held here: 8 am BCP Communion and 6.30 pm BCP Sung Evensong with choir is held at St Leonard's church. St Mary's is also the venue for special services (Remembrance, Mayor's Sunday, Nine Lessons and Carols ...)
